C++怎么定义循环变量和条件变量
循环变量的定义
在C++中,循环变量用于控制循环的执行次数或范围。常见的循环变量有整数型变量或迭代器,其定义方法如下:
int i; // 定义一个整数型变量i作为循环变量
for (i = 0; i < 10; i++) {
// 循环体代码
}
在上述代码中,通过定义一个整数型变量i作为循环变量,并初始化为0,再通过for循环来控制循环的次数。每次循环中,i递增1,直到i不满足循环条件时退出循环。
条件变量的定义
条件变量是用来控制循环执行的条件,可以是一个表达式或逻辑判断。在C++中,条件变量可以是任何具有bool类型的表达式,其定义方法如下:
int i = 0;
while (i < 10) {
// 循环体代码
i++;
}
在上述代码中,使用一个条件变量i < 10来控制while循环的执行。每次循环开始前,都会检查条件变量的值,只有当条件变量为真时,才会执行循环体中的代码。当条件变量为假时,循环终止。
循环变量和条件变量的使用场景
循环变量和条件变量经常用于控制循环的执行次数或范围,以及在循环中进行条件判断。以下是它们的常见应用场景:
1. 循环变量的使用场景:
循环变量通常用于需要指定循环次数的情况,例如遍历数组、字符串等元素的操作。通过增加或减少循环变量的值,可以控制循环的执行次数,从而实现对元素的逐个访问或处理。
2. 条件变量的使用场景:
条件变量通常用于需要满足一定条件才能执行循环的情况。例如,在读取用户输入并进行处理的循环中,可以使用条件变量来判断用户是否输入结束,以及是否满足其他特定条件,只有当条件变量为真时,才会执行循环体中的代码。
综上所述,循环变量和条件变量在C++中起着重要的作用,通过合理的使用,能够灵活控制循环的执行次数和条件,实现各种复杂的循环逻辑。
猜您想看
-
Redis中HyperLogLog的作用是什么
什么是Redi...
2023年05月25日 -
怎样理解Spark的基本原理
Spark的基...
2023年07月04日 -
如何用GPT进行多文档自动摘要
GPT技术在多...
2023年05月15日 -
如何进行linux后台运行及关闭和查看后台任务
如何进行Lin...
2023年07月23日 -
Python进制转换知识总结
进制的概念进制...
2023年07月23日 -
MYSQL 8如何定住你的set variables
1. 什么是S...
2023年05月26日